Top Store Lisbon | Reviews & Ratings | vimarsana.com

Store lisbon in United states - 46755/ near kendallville/ near noble

Store lisbon in United states - 06351/ near new-london

Store lisbon in United states - 03740/ near bath

Store lisbon in United states - 04240/ near androscoggin